Ashish,
Save a copy of your table while specifying a new projection in the "Save Copy of Table As" dialog, in your case Longitude/Latitude. Then open the copied table and export it to MIF.

Dear All,
I am new to MapInfo. I will be very thankful I can get the solution to the following problem I have.
I have a table with objects as polylines. When I export the table in *.mif and *.mid format I get the following coordinate system
CoordSys Earth Projection 8, 97, "m", 139.833333333333, 36, 0.9999, 0, 0 Bounds (-12058.8, -55551.8) (-6724.2, -50986.7)
The Pline coordinates in the *.mif files is as per the above bounds (eg Pline 18 -6836.9 -51500.......)
However I want to convert the coordinate system to "CoordSys Earth Projection 1, 0" and I want data of Pline coordinates in the *.mif file as per latitude/longitude (eg Pline 18 139.4332323 36.970709)
I do the following changes but no use
Map>options>Projection>category >latitude/longitude
Map>options>Projection>category member>latitude/longitude(Tokyo).
